Market Managers are project managers and leaders in their markets who ensure practices are hitting quality and savings targets. Managers work in close collaboration with their MP/ED to ensure strategic goals are set and implemented through PTS engagement.
We are searching for candidates that are currently located in New Jersey or in a bordering cities/states.
Primary Duties- Strategy and Performance Operations: Assists ED/MP on market strategy implementation. Manage practice transformation priorities aligned to and codified in ACO strategic plans and practice transformation plans (PTPs);
Regular practice calls and visits; and ability to support and lead board meetings as appropriate; accountable for practice happiness initiatives. Ensure full implementation of all net-new practice programs and compliance requirements. - Managing and Leadership: Staff management, assists in new staff training and onboarding. Establish goals for and review KPIs with each member of their respective PTS team; ensure steps are taken to support professional development of PTS. Prioritizes and cascades company strategy autonomously & professionally. Demonstrates effective proactive coaching and staffing models to align their teams strengths to goals & objectives. Effectively identifies and addresses areas of opportunities as it relates to their direct reports and timely communicates opportunities and resources.
- Aledade Support: Provides ongoing thought leadership and feedback to help Aledade to improve and innovate related to growth, practice happiness and savings to make Aledade more successful.

Who We AreAledade, a public benefit corporation, exists to empower the most transformational part of our health care landscape - independent primary care. We were founded in 2014, and since then, we've become the largest network of independent primary care in the country - helping practices, health centers and clinics deliver better care to their patients and thrive in value-based care. Additionally, by creating value-based contracts across a wide variety of health plans, we aim to flip the script on the traditional fee-for-service model.
Our work strengthens continuity of care, aligns incentives and ensures primary care physicians are paid for what they do best - keeping patients healthy.
